Информатика. Учебно-методическое пособие. Артемова С.В - 6 стр.

UptoLike

sscanf – форматизированный ввод из строки СИ;
int scanf (const char *format [....]);
fprintf- форматизированный вывод в поток;
printf – форматизированный вывод в поток stdout;
sprintf- форматизированный вывод в строку СИ;
int printf (const char *format [,argument,....]);
Символ формата Тип выводимого объекта
%c char (символ)
%s строка
%d, %i int
%f float/double
Например:
#include <stdio.h>
main()
{
int name;
printf("введите целое число");
scanf("%d",&name);
printf("Вы ввели число %d ",name);
}
Программа, написанная на языке Паскаль, должна иметь следующую структуру:
– заголовок программы;
– раздел описания меток;
– раздел описания констант;
– раздел описания типов;
– раздел описания переменных;
– раздел описания процедур и функций;
Begin
оператор 1;
оператор 2;
..........
оператор N
End.
Операторы ввода-вывода в языке Паскаль
Оператор ввода Read имеет вид
Read(СП);,
где СП список переменных, подлежащих вводу. Оператор Read производит ввод данных с клавиату-
ры через стандартный файл Input.
При наборе данных при вводе их следует отдалить друг от друга одним пробелом. При выполнении
оператора Read конец строки, на которой размещаются входные данные, приравнивается к разделяю-
щему данные пробелу.
Например, операторы
Read (a); Read (b); Read (c);
работают так же, как оператор
Read(a,b,c);
где переменные a – целого, b – вещественного, c – символьного типа.
Если требуется, чтобы a=2, b=0.125, c="*", то данные надо набирать таким образом:
2_0.125_* <возвр.>